How 1000 is written in Roman numerals

The number 1000 is written M in Roman numerals. Roman numerals use seven letters — I (1), V (5), X (10), L (50), C (100), D (500) and M (1000) — combined from largest to smallest, with subtractive pairs such as IV (4) and IX (9).
